In Sootea, eight individuals involved in cattle theft have been apprehended

In Jamugurihat, a police team led by the Assistant Superintendent of Police and the Deputy Superintendent of Police from the Superintendent of Police’s office in Biswanath, along with a contingent from Sootea Police Station under the leadership of Officer In-Charge Trilochan Das, successfully apprehended seven cattle thieves and an accomplice of the cattle theft ring on Saturday evening.

The individuals arrested were identified as Shariful Islam (28 years) from Ghahigaon; Mehbub Ali (29 years) from Ghahigaon; Mojibur Sarkar (40 years) from Sadai Borah Village; Anowar Hussain (27 years) from Bhuyanpara; Nur Haque Ali (35 years) from Kherbari; Mahesh Khodal (36 years) from No. 2 Tangia; Bolaram Majhi (45 years) from No. 2 Tangia; and the agent Jun Ali (28 years) from Saraijania. The police recovered two heads of cattle from their possession. It is important to note that a total of seven heads of cattle were reported stolen from a resident of Khanaguri village on April 25.

The Sootea Police faced significant criticism from local residents due to their inability to curb the rising incidents of cattle theft. In response to the concerns raised by the victims and the local community, the Biswanath Police, in conjunction with the Sootea Police, conducted a thorough search operation on April 26, resulting in the arrest of the cattle thieves and their accomplice. The families of the victims and community members commended the prompt actions taken by the Biswanath Police. A case has been registered under case number 39/2025, citing violations of US 61(2)/305(a)/317(4)/3(5) of BNS 2023, and the suspects have been detained.
